        Though it is generally accepted that junk food is not healthful, American fast-food restaurants are popping up all over the world. These restaurants are for people who are always in a rush. If they don't have time to sit down to a regular meal, they race over to the nearest McDonald's. There they can quickly satisfy their hunger.
        Because Americans like things done immediately, they often order their food quickly at fast-food restaurants. They say, "A burger, fries and a coke!" though it's not polite, it's efficient. So when you are in the States, try to order this way. After all, in America do as the Americans do.

    be hard-pressed for time/money  时间/金钱不够用
    fast-paced  快步调的
    junk food  n. 垃圾食品,无营养食品
    pop up  v.突然出现,蹦出
    mushroom  n.香菇  v.雨后春笋
    be in a rush = be in a hurry = on the go(口语,忙碌)
    a chain of restaurants  n.连锁店      v. I chained him to the tree.
    satisfy one's hunger/thirst  填饱肚子,止渴
    quench one's thirst  止渴
    a coke (口) = a can of coke
    In rome do as the romans do
